Hamsun Knut - Hunger
The audiobook 'Hunger' by Knut Gamsun provides a prime example of psychological realism. In the center of the plot is a young man suffering from extreme poverty and hunger in Oslo. His inner experiences and existential reflections become the main focus of the work, creating an exciting and sometimes harrowing portrait of human suffering and the struggle for survival.
